FAQ

Recessed Lighting Wiring Questions

What is recessed lighting wiring? Recessed lighting wiring involves installing electrical connections behind ceiling fixtures to provide power for recessed lights, creating a clean and unobtrusive look.

Can existing wiring be used for new recessed lights? Sometimes existing wiring can be adapted, but new wiring may be necessary to meet current electrical standards and ensure safety.

Are there different wiring options for recessed lighting? Yes, options include direct wiring, junction boxes, and low-voltage systems, depending on the project requirements and fixture types.

What should property owners know before installing recessed lighting wiring? Proper planning of wiring routes and understanding electrical load capacity are key to a safe and effective installation process.
